The Metadata Management Tools Market size was estimated at USD 9.58 billion in 2024 and expected to reach USD 10.83 billion in 2025, at a CAGR 13.33% to reach USD 20.31 billion by 2030.

Identifying the Transformative Shifts Reshaping Metadata Management Tools through Artificial Intelligence Adoption Cloud-First Strategies Regulatory Dynamics
The metadata management landscape is undergoing rapid evolution as artificial intelligence capabilities become embedded in core platform functionalities. Machine learning-driven classification engines now automatically tag and categorize metadata, significantly reducing manual effort while enhancing accuracy. Moreover, cloud-first strategies are reshaping deployment preferences, with organizations increasingly favoring scalable, managed services over traditional on-premises implementations to accelerate time to value.
Simultaneously, shifting regulatory dynamics across global jurisdictions are compelling enterprises to adopt more rigorous data governance protocols. As privacy and compliance frameworks evolve, metadata management tools must adapt to support data subject requests, lineage tracing, and audit reporting. These combined forces of AI innovation, cloud acceleration, and regulatory change are redefining market expectations, fostering a new era of intelligent, automated approaches that empower organizations to maintain control, visibility, and compliance in complex data environments.

Unveiling Critical Segmentation Insights across Component Structure Metadata Types Deployment Modes and Industry Verticals to Guide Strategic Tool Positioning
A nuanced understanding of market segmentation reveals the multifaceted nature of metadata management demand. Considering the component dimension, services span managed offerings and professional engagements, while solutions encompass business glossary tools, data integration frameworks, lineage mapping utilities, quality controls, ETL suites, master data hubs, and metadata catalogs. This breadth allows organizations to select tailored combinations that align with their operational maturity and governance objectives.
From a structural standpoint, active metadata tools that continuously ingest and update metadata contrast with passive solutions that rely on periodic scans and manual inputs. This distinction is increasingly critical as real-time data ecosystems demand up-to-date metadata reflections. Examining metadata type categorizations-administrative, definitional, descriptive, preservation-focused, provenance-oriented, and structural-illuminates how different use cases drive requirements for depth and granularity.
The deployment mode axis highlights the growing preference for cloud environments, with both private and public variants gaining traction, while traditional on-premises models remain viable where data sovereignty and latency are paramount. Industry vertical analysis further emphasizes unique priorities; sectors such as banking and finance, government and defense, healthcare institutions and pharmaceutical firms, telecommunications, manufacturing, and retail commerce each exhibit distinct governance mandates and integration needs.

Highlighting Essential Regional Dynamics in the Americas Europe Middle East Africa and Asia-Pacific Shaping Adoption Paths for Metadata Management Solutions
Regional dynamics play a central role in shaping metadata management adoption patterns and vendor strategies. Within the Americas, enterprises are rapidly embracing cloud-native architectures, driven by the need for agile scaling, stringent privacy regulations, and an emphasis on cost containment. North American organizations in financial services and healthcare are pioneering advanced governance frameworks that serve as global benchmarks.
In Europe, the Middle East, and Africa, stringent privacy standards and emerging digital economy initiatives are propelling investments in metadata lineage and cataloging tools. Compliance with GDPR and regional data residency requirements has heightened the focus on solutions capable of detailed audit trails and cross-border data movement governance. Public sector entities and defense organizations are particularly vigilant about provenance and preservation metadata.
The Asia-Pacific region exhibits a dual landscape: large enterprises in developed markets favor comprehensive cloud-based suites, whereas emerging economies are extending on-premises deployments to accommodate localized data sovereignty mandates. Across all markets, the accelerating shift toward hybrid models underscores the need for flexible metadata frameworks that span multiple environments while delivering unified governance controls.
